1.5.4 is a good update IMO

 

Apart from the views / TIR issues, everything else saw improvement.

 

The first thing I noticed is the MP "extrapolation algorithm". Not only it reduces the apparent lag, but it seems that it's showing a lot more details in terms of small movements etc. It's not smooth as silk, because the other aircraft move a bit like in a stop-motion movie, but I hope this point will be improved. The good thing is now you can appreciate much much more the subtle yawing, rocking etc. of other aircraft in MP, and watching an aerobatic display or a Mig-21 landing seems a lot more natural.

 

It's generally more stable and maybe more FPS friendly, at least that's the feeling.

 

The viewpoint in the A-10C pit has FINALLY been corrected

 

Pilot body finally added in the F-86, now I hope the others won't be late to the party (A-10, F-15)

 

New Mig-29 A 3d model, bar a small visual bug on the front gear hydraulic lines, it's stunning

 

Added the very-much-needed-and-inexplicably-missing 3d view of the aircraft in the Mission Editor

From what I've seen, not many people seem to realize just how great 1.5.4 is.

 

The problem is most of the changes are under the hood and hard to notice. Easiest way to see how much it's improved is to play a few hours on the beta and then switch back to 1.5.3... chances are it won't take long to go back.

 

Summary:

 

1. New sounds. In the cockpit, it no longer sounds like the engine is being shoved into your ear. There's wind noise (which changes with AoA!), ground roll, buffeting, etc. The wind noise really gives the impression you're moving through a substance, rather than magically floating around.

 

2. Overall stability. I've had many cases where I'm doing a long flight in 1.5.3 only to have it cut short by a game freeze or crash. Worst feeling in the world. I'm not saying 1.5.4 never crashes. But you'll find a massive decrease in the number of crashes/freezes while flying.

 

3. Servers no longer accept inaccurate position/velocity data for aircraft. Instead, it uses the last known position/velocity and holds the aircraft there until good data is received. This is HUGE. Instead of warping 20 miles back and fourth during lag, planes will continue in a straight line until the lag ceases, after which they will move to the correct position (usually not too far away). This means you don't have to worry about parking too close to somebody while rearming/refueling. You'll never lose the lead aircraft during lag. The tanker will never freak out and kill everyone trying to refuel.

This could be a bug translating from VR. You see real HUDs are designed to be looked through with both eyes, so a part of the HUD is visible only to the left eye and part of it to the right eye. Only the center is visible to both eyes. Naturally in 2D the view is sort of in between both eyes. Perhaps the HUD has been skaled to show as intended in VR, and that has broken the 2D view on normal screens...
